History:
The surname Dharamshi, common in the Indian subcontinent, especially among Gujarati communities, reflects a history of movement and change.
Many people with this surname left their ancestral villages in Gujarat for economic opportunities in busy cities like Mumbai and other major Indian hubs. This movement within India helped establish the surname in various regions.
Looking beyond India, the promise of international trade and better opportunities led many Dharamshis to emigrate, especially to East Africa (Kenya, Tanzania, and Uganda). Later, they moved to Western countries like the United Kingdom, Canada, and the United States. These moves, often fueled by a desire to start businesses, created Dharamshi communities worldwide. The surname therefore shows a story of movement both within India and across the globe, driven by economic hopes and the search for new beginnings.
The gotras associated with this surname are angiras, dhar bhardawaj, kashyap, madhusudhana and raghukula. The Kuldevtas associated with this surname are bhavani, kalankadevi and tirupati balaji.
Description:
The surname Dharamshi is common among Gujarati speakers from Gujarat, India. The religion associated with DHARAMSHI surname is hinduism. The Mother Tonuge associated with this surname is gujarati.
It is especially linked to the Kutchi Lohana community, a business-oriented group known for their worldwide presence. The name probably came from a first name that included "Dharma," meaning righteousness or duty, which was often done when naming children, plus an added ending. It shows the historical values and cultural identity of the community in India.
The surname Dharamshi, frequently found among people of Indian descent, especially in the Gujarati community, likely has linguistic roots in languages from that area. Gujarati is certainly a key language. Considering past migrations and where people have settled, Hindi and English are also widely used. The impact of these languages shows Indias varied linguistic environment and its diaspora.
The surname Dharamsi has several variations, including Dharamshi, Dharamsay, Dharsi, Dharsay, Derasari, Derashri, Derasari, Dharamsey, and Dheramsey.
